Port Chester COVID-19 cases now over 100
April 2, 2020 at 8:15 a.m.
As of Tuesday, Mar. 31, there were 123 confirmed cases of the novel coronavirus in Port Chester. However, Village Manager Christopher Steers stated there is a delay in receiving the most up to date numbers from the state.
“We need be aware of what is happening in and around the Village and also be capable of adapting to protect the community, to take effective measures to support and promote social distancing, and to do what is within our power to help ‘flatten the curve,’” stated Steers in a community-wide update on Wednesday, Apr. 1. “We continue to explore what we can do to limit the continual spread of this virus.”

Update: The village manager reported in an email update to the Board of Trustees Thursday, Apr. 2 that there were 190 cases in Port Chester as of noon Wednesday.
